Unholy Mystery Freaky Fiesta Slot
Unholy Mystery Freaky Fiesta looks like somebody threw a haunted carnival, a Mexican Day of the Dead celebration, and a slot machine into a blender and decided the result was good enough to ship. Surprisingly, it kind of works.
Just Slots has built the game around mystery symbols, but unlike the countless mystery-symbol slots that simply reveal matching symbols and call it a day, there is a bit more going on here. Mystery symbols can arrive carrying multipliers between x2 and x10, and when multiple multiplier mysteries land together, their values are added before being applied to the final payout.
The base game occasionally drops extra mystery symbols onto the reels at random, creating moments where seemingly dead spins suddenly become far more interesting. It's a simple mechanic, but one that helps keep the regular gameplay from feeling completely lifeless.
The real focus, however, is the free spins feature. Landing 3, 4, or 5 scatters awards between 8 and 12 free spins. Once inside the bonus, mystery symbols become sticky, remaining locked in place for the entire duration. As more mystery symbols accumulate across the reels, the feature gradually shifts from a standard slot bonus into something that feels closer to building a puzzle board. The more positions you fill, the more potential there is for large multiplier combinations and full-screen reveals.

A special Super Mystery symbol can also appear during free spins. Besides awarding extra spins, it comes loaded with random effects that can increase values, multiply existing rewards, collect mystery multipliers, or even reshuffle mystery positions across the reels. Unlike many modifier symbols that feel interchangeable, this one actually adds some unpredictability to the bonus.

Not everything lands perfectly, though. The 5,000x max win potential feels underwhelming for a game built around accumulating sticky multipliers and feature modifiers. When a slot throws this many mechanics at the player, expectations naturally rise, and 5,000x doesn't feel particularly ambitious in today's market.
The bonus buy prices are also quite aggressive. Paying 300x for the guaranteed 12-spin version is a hefty investment for a game whose ceiling isn't especially high compared to other modern high-volatility slots.
